Guillermo del Toro Confirms Physical Release for Frankenstein
The move is rare for a Netflix film.
Overview
- Del Toro said in a reply on X that a deleted convent scene will be included among the disc’s special features.
- No distributor has been announced, with outlets noting the Criterion Collection as a likely partner based on its track record with del Toro titles and select Netflix originals.
- The film has reportedly been streamed over 76 million times and continues to screen in select theaters.
- Coverage highlights broadly positive critical reaction, praising the film’s imagery and craftsmanship.
- Commentary stresses that a disc release offers preservation and collectability that streaming alone does not guarantee.
